Teacher’s Strike at Kenter Canyon

June 11, 2008

Teachers Strike


Last Friday, June 6th, teachers and parents from across Los Angeles Unified School District went on strike for an hour to protest the education budget cuts coming from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ger. Under his mandate, LAUSD will be forced to make cuts across the board. Kenter Canyon and Paul Revere Middle School parents stood with our teachers in support of their fight to prevent our schools from losing funding.  

As a parent with children in both Paul Revere and Kenter Canyon, I am appalled at the lack of concern, let alone interest, in our local public schools.  

As Charter Schools, we receive less monies than other LA Unified schools. We rely heavily on parent support and involvement. I wish that our Governor would pay attention the public schools in his own backyard.  I don’t want my children to be in classes of 40 when they lay off teachers because our politicians overspent and refused to balance the budget.   The amount of kids in schools will not decrease just because the teachers have been removed.  

We also have many, many well-off individuals in our neighborhood who could lend a little financial support to our schools, such as funding our music programs, our track program, art programs, sports programs, text books and school supplies, or allowing us to promote a smaller teacher to student ratio by funding additional teachers.

As parents, we believe in our public schools, we believe in our teachers and we believe in our administration. What we can’t believe is that our Brentwood community and our school board council member, Marlene Canter, won’t step up and make these schools the pride of LAUSD.  

We need everyone’s help to fight for us and support the efforts to stop the budget cuts by sending letters to our local politicians and letting them know cutting education is not the answer.

N. McDonnell
Concerned Parent
